N286964 July 6, 2017 CLA-2-63:OT:RR:NC:N3:351 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 6307.90.9889 Ms. Peggy O’Brien Amscan, Inc. 25 Green Pond Road Suite 1 Rockaway, NJ 07866 RE: The tariff classification of a net wrap from China Dear Ms. O’Brien: In your letter dated May 19, 2017, you requested a tariff classification ruling. You submitted a sample, item 8400525, Sea Siren Net Wrap. The sample will be returned as requested. The sea siren net wrap is an open work net fabric composed of 100 percent polyester and plastic paillettes sewn onto the fabric. The sea siren net wrap is in a triangular shape and has a loose slip knotted fringe along the edge. The sea siren net wrap will be used in conjunction with a costume to be draped over the shoulders of the wearer. The applicable subheading for item 8400525, Sea Siren Net Wrap will be 6307.90.9889,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for other made up textile articles, other. The rate of duty will be 7 percent ad valorem. Duty rates are provided for your convenience and are subject to change. The text of the most recent HTSUS and the accompanying duty rates are provided on the World Wide Web at https://hts.usitc.gov/current.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
